Understanding Lymphoma
Symptoms of lymphoma include enlarged lymph nodes, fever, night sweats, weight loss, and fatigue. Early diagnosis is the key to treating it properly, as these generally show symptoms very early in life, and waiting for them would make treatment more complex. Treatment Options
Lymphoma can be treated with chemotherapy, radiation therapy, immunotherapy and sometimes stem cell transplantation. We have a team of experts on board who provide innovative and high-quality oncology care treatment to the patients in need at Medicover Hospitals, Nellore.

Rehabilitation and Physical Therapy
Rehabilitation is a crucial part of the treatment process for lymphoma patients. The Rehabilitation services offer physical therapy, occupational therapy and supportive therapies to promote the highest level of independence for all individuals treated.
Physical Therapy Programs
Physical therapists develop personalized exercise programs to help patients get stronger and improve their mobility. These programs are individualized to the needs and abilities of each patient.
Occupational Therapy
Occupational therapy focuses on adapting to physical and emotional changes related to lymphoma treatment. Occupational therapists assess each individual to devise and implement strategies that will enable them to maximize their daily functioning, thus enhancing the quality of life for our participants.
